This month's kit is Mercy Tiara kit named "Feeling Groovy"
https://mercytiarakits.com/products/monthly-main-kit-subscription
Papers:
My papers are as close as I can get to those offered in the kit.
I had the green tropical leaves paper plus the brown with white dots.
Instead of cassettes I used cameras from American crafts.
My florals are different, but I can still use those, and the blue spotted, and chevrons need to be used.
I added a rainbow shaded paper and what I had left from the Cocoa Vanilla storyteller range.
I'll add cardstock as appropriate.
Embellishments: As usual I start with a list.
I've used a mixture of older items from my stash plus some new flairs and scraps which will match my papers. I included some larger journal cards as I have heaps of those.
